My deposit hasn't been credited
Deposits credit automatically — there is no claim button you need to find. Once your token transfer settles on-chain, your in-game $BREAD goes up on its own, usually within a few seconds.
If you don't see it yet:
- Open Buy $BREAD and tap Check Balance. This forces an immediate recheck instead of waiting on the automatic one.
- Give it a few more seconds and tap again. On-chain settlement can lag slightly, so a deposit that just landed may need one more check.
- Confirm you sent the $BREAD token to your game wallet (the address shown in the Buy $BREAD screen). Other tokens, and sends to any other address, are not detected.
- Remember that crediting rounds down. A deposit smaller than the conversion rate (under 200 tokens) credits 0.

Your balance refreshes shortly after a successful deposit. If Check Balance confirms tokens were received, the in-game $BREAD will appear — you don't need to send again.

I can't join another clan yet
If you just left a clan, there is a short cooldown before you can join or found another one. This is intentional and prevents rapid clan-hopping. Wait it out, then try again — the same cooldown applies whether you're joining an existing clan or creating a new one.
I can't raid anyone as a new player
New players are under beginner protection for a while after they first join. During that window:
- You cannot send raids or sabotage missions yourself.
- Other players cannot raid or sabotage you either — your bakery is shielded.
This protects you while you find your feet. Once the protection lifts, attacking and defending open up normally. Note that NPC bakeries are not protected, so you'll be able to practice against them, and after you successfully raid a target it gets a temporary shield of its own so it can't be farmed.

If an attack is blocked with a "beginner protection" message, that means either you or your target is still new. Wait until the protection has lifted.
